Understanding Apple Cider Vinegar

Apple cider vinegar, often referred to as ACV, is a fermented product made from crushed apples. It has been used for centuries for its various health benefits. The fermentation process breaks down the sugars in apples, resulting in a liquid with a distinct taste and smell. ACV is known for its high acetic acid content, which is the main component responsible for its benefits.

Ingredients of Apple Cider Vinegar Toner

When it comes to apple cider vinegar toner, the key ingredient is, of course, apple cider vinegar. However, there are other ingredients that can enhance its effectiveness. Here are some common ingredients found in apple cider vinegar toners:

Ingredient Description
Apple Cider Vinegar High in acetic acid, which helps balance the pH of the skin and kill bacteria.
Water Used to dilute the vinegar and make it suitable for skin application.
Aloe Vera Hydrates and soothes the skin, reducing redness and irritation.
Green Tea Antioxidant properties help protect the skin from environmental damage.
Tea Tree Oil Has antibacterial and antifungal properties, making it effective against acne and dandruff.

Benefits of Apple Cider Vinegar Toner

Apple cider vinegar toner offers a wide range of benefits for your skin. Here are some of the most notable advantages:

  • Acne Prevention: The acetic acid in apple cider vinegar helps kill bacteria that cause acne, reducing the risk of breakouts.
  • Balance pH Levels: Apple cider vinegar helps restore the natural pH balance of the skin, making it less prone to irritation and breakouts.
  • Exfoliation: The acetic acid in apple cider vinegar acts as a natural exfoliant, removing dead skin cells and revealing brighter, smoother skin.
  • Anti-inflammatory: Apple cider vinegar has anti-inflammatory properties that can help reduce redness and irritation.
  • Antioxidant Protection: The antioxidants in apple cider vinegar help protect the skin from environmental damage and premature aging.

How to Use Apple Cider Vinegar Toner

Using apple cider vinegar toner is quite simple.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  1. Prepare the Solution: Mix one part apple cider vinegar with two parts water. You can also add a few drops of essential oils like tea tree oil or lavender oil for added benefits.
  2. Cleanse Your Face: Wash your face with a gentle cleanser and pat it dry.
  3. Apply the Toner: Use a cotton ball or pad to apply the toner to your face. Avoid the eye area.
  4. Wait: Allow the toner to dry on your face. You can apply a moisturizer afterward if needed.
  5. Repeat: Use apple cider vinegar toner twice a day for best results.
